...
API Name | API Description | API Definition Date | API Delivery date | API Definition link (i.e.swagger) | To fill out | High level description of the API | Date for which the API is reviewed and agreed | To fill out |
---|---|---|---|---|---|---|---|---|
Link toward the detailed API descriptionData Movement as a Platform APIs | DMaaP message sub/pub related APIs which will be used by Holmes to collect the data from and publish data to DMaaP topics. | |||||||
Resource Query | Query different resource information from A&AI. All A&AI operations are implemented in the form of RESTful APIs. I'm using "Resource Query" as a general name for the APIs in case there will be too many APIs listed here. | AAI API | ||||||
DCAE APIs | APIs used for service registration and discovery. | <<DocRef: DCAE API Documents>> | ||||||
Service Registration/Un-registration Service Discovery | The APIs used to register/un-register a micro-service to/from MSB . The APIs used to discover another micro-service via MSB. | Microservice Bus API Documentation |
API Outgoing Dependencies
...
API Name | API Description | API Definition Date | API Delivery date | API Definition link (i.e.swagger) | To fill out | High level description of the API | Date for which the API is reviewed and agreed | To fill out |
---|---|---|---|---|---|---|---|---|
Link toward the detailed API descriptionRule Creating | This API is intended for creating a rule in the database. |
| August, 24th, 2017 | Rule Management | ||||
Rule Modifying | This API is intended for modifying a rule in the database. |
| August, 24th, 2017 | Rule Management | ||||
Rule Deleting | This API is intended for deleting a rule from the database. |
| August, 24th, 2017 | Rule Management | ||||
Rule Query | This API is intended for querying rules from the database. |
| August, 24th, 2017 | Rule Management | ||||
Health Check | This API is used by other components to check whether Holmes is working. |
| August, 24th, 2017 | Health Check |
Third Party Products Dependencies
...